JOB SUMMARY
This position is to assist management of the activity of the new and used truck sales department. By performing the duties of this position, the employee will help the truck sales people to be more productive and increase departmental revenue. This position will also assist the Sales Manager with the duties of that position.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ES/RESPONSIBILITES:
1. Contact customers and prospects on a regular basis to identify potential sales opportunities for new trucks, used trucks, and trailers.
2. Maintain a database of existing customers and sales prospects. The primary use of the database will be to organize customer contact. It will potentially be used by all departments.
3. Assist truck sales people with the preparation of sales quotes when the sales people do not have sufficient time to prepare them for themselves.
4. Assist truck sales people with the filing and tracking of sales assistance on new trucks when the sales people do not have sufficient time to handle the sales assistance.
5. Work with customers and prospects that come to the dealership when the sales people are out of the office or occupies with other tasks.
6. Help rental customers that come to the dealership to pick up vehicles when the rental manager is out of the office.
7. Organize and maintain the used truck files that are kept on the dealership’s computer data base. These files include pictures and specifications of the used truck inventory.
8. Enter the specifications and pictures of the used truck inventory on the company website.
9. Assist the Sales manager in gathering information for the production of a direct mail piece on a monthly basis.
10. Place advertising of new and used trucks as directed by the Sales Manager.
11. Follow up with customers of the dealership to assure that they are satisfied with the products and services they have purchased.
Marginal Job Tasks:
1. Appraise used trucks for trade-in value when the truck sales personnel, Sales Manager, or General Manager are unable to perform this task.
2. Travel to visit customers in their place of business to help facilitate the sales process.
3. Assist with sales and marketing activities such as surveys, direct mailers, and trade shows.
4. Deliver new and used trucks to customers with sales people.
5. Maintain new and used truck lot appearance; trucks are staged properly, have correct window decals, and are in presentable condition.
6. Help coordinate trucks through service or rig up.
7. See that all sales brochures are up to date, available and displayed.
EDUCATIONAL REQUIREMENTS:
Educational Requirements: A minimum high school diploma with appropriate experience is required.
Work Experience: Must have a minimum 2 years retail sales experience. Preferably some heavy duty of medium duty truck experience.
Language Skills: Good oral and written communication skills.
Mathematical Skills and Reasoning Ability: Adequate skill to prepare sales quotes, sales assistance, and analyze truck market data. This position requires that the employee plan and prioritize their work load.
